Singer R. Kelly's ninth studio release (from 2009), Untitled, is an equilibrium of traditional and
contemporary R&B sounds. Unabashedly, a master of romantic soul melodies, Kelly never fails to deliver the sexy lyrical themes that he has become renowned for. Suave vocals woo on every track. The use of yodeling on standout track "Echo," perhaps a first ever in R&B history, is a clever vocal technique. Singer Keri Hilson makes a cameo, complementing Kelly, on "Number One." Kelly strays and dabbles lightly into Euro-Dance music territory on "I Love The DJ," with good results. Untitled is a continuous seductive musical foreplay that will have you reaching for the repeat button.
